libcamera: v4l2_controls: Store a ControlRange in V4L2ControlInfoMap
V4L2ControlRange only offers a convenience constructor for a ControlRange. Store the ControlRange instead of V4L2ControlRange in V4L2ControlInfoMap to make the map less dependent on V4L2 types.
